Wednesday Travel League

For the first time in league history, there was a 5-way tie (at 78) for first place. In the league’s third major event of the season, the Pennsylvania Open, held at North Hills in Corry, PA, the overall winner with a birdie on the first handicap hole (No.9) was Tim Walawender. Also shooting 78 were Robert Calph, Ed Tofil, Al Etzel and Dave Mathews. It was Walawender’s second career tour victory. His first tour victory, coincidentally, was the 2015 Pennsylvania Open. The low front nine was carded by Mathews with a 1-over par 36. The low back nine of 40 was shot by Walawender, Calph and Etzel. Other flight winners were Mike Willoughby (B), Mick Dunning Sr. (C) and John Waterman (D). The winner of the Bruce “Java” Chrabasz Commissioner’s Award was Jim Ellman Sr.

Final Gary Tripp golf tourney set for Aug. 25

The Tenth and Final Gary Tripp Memorial Golf Tournament (GTMGT) plans are progressing and on the First Tee. The 2018 tournament is set for Aug. 25 at the Vineyards golf courses in Fredonia. Registration starts at 9 a.m. The shotgun start is at 10 a.m.

The registration fee of $65 per golfer includes food on the course and dinner at the Kosciuszko Club and a golfer’s gift. The deadline to sign up is Aug. 6. Contact Katie or Pat at 366-1044. Extra foursome forms and sponsor forms will be available at the K Club.

Monies raised from past tournaments have been used to establish an annual Gary Tripp Colorectal Cancer Research fund at Roswell Park, an annual GTMGT Dunkirk High School Scholarship and an annual donation to the GTMGT SUNY Fredonia Scholarship.
